Transaction 7a8e85f9633f816bcab4f87e4d661c1e6965cebd6ae500b742e55a50d2697697

2 Input
2 Outputs
  • 7a8e85f9633f816bcab4f87e4d661c1e6965cebd6ae500b742e55a50d2697697:0
  • value  1000811
    address  12JQvwcg7dL2scFa4MkFJdrevkQd9gs5Ph
  • 7a8e85f9633f816bcab4f87e4d661c1e6965cebd6ae500b742e55a50d2697697:1
  • value  153481208
    address  18FHijgZp9wSERoKvU8BuNKbRUcyJkEY8W